CBD has quickly become a standout ingredient in the skincare realm. From lip balms to face masks, it seems to be everywhere.
If you're unfamiliar with CBD, you may question its effectiveness and safety.
To clarify, CBD, or cannabidiol, is a compound extracted from the cannabis plant, which can come from either medical marijuana or hemp.
What many don't know is that while marijuana contains CBD, it doesn't produce psychoactive effects.
So relax! You won't experience any 'high' by applying your favorite moisturizer.
THC is the compound responsible for the buzz; CBD simply doesn't have those effects.

Benefits of CBD in Skincare
CBD is recognized for addressing various issues, including anxiety, pain, sleep problems, and increasingly, skin concerns.
Nowadays, many brands incorporate CBD into their formulations for added benefits. This approach is cost-effective and enhances product appeal.
CBD is utilized in numerous products aimed at treating skin issues like acne, dryness, and eczema, contributing to its widespread popularity.
Known for its healing qualities, CBD provides notable antioxidant and anti-inflammatory effects, assisting with conditions like inflammation, dryness, and damage from free radicals. The question remains – what can't CBD help?
Specifically for acne, CBD can aid in lowering sebum production, leading to clearer, smoother skin.
While studies on CBD's benefits are still emerging, it is generally considered safe for topical application. Using a CBD-infused product is unlikely to cause harm.
If you experience a reaction to a topical CBD item, it's likely due to another ingredient in the product, such as a botanical extract.
Selecting the Right CBD Skincare Options
CBD-infused products are made using full-spectrum CBD oil, broad-spectrum CBD oil, or CBD isolate.
Full-spectrum CBD oil contains all the natural compounds from hemp, including trace THC.
Broad-spectrum CBD oil is rich in various cannabinoids, terpenes, and flavonoids from hemp, but is entirely THC-free.
CBD isolate represents the purest form of CBD, devoid of any other hemp compounds. This type is ideal for facial use, as it won't clog pores and is loaded with skin-nourishing antioxidants.
When searching for quality CBD items, check for labels that mention 'cannabidiol', 'hemp extract', 'hemp CBD', 'full-spectrum CBD', or 'broad-spectrum CBD'.
It's also essential to note that hemp seed oil or cannabis Sativa seed oil differs from CBD oil.
CBD oil is extracted from hemp's flowers and leaves, making it more refined and lighter than seed oil, which tends to be greasier.
